I tried playing Shudderwock when the expansion dropped, but it just wasn't very good.

I've said it before but the way you play around a Shudderwock deck is by playing around Volcano and lightning storm, since it was really mostly a control deck.

Know what plays around Volcano pretty good? Devilsaur Eggs, which are all over ladder right now. Also Boommaster Flark which everyone was experimenting with the first couple days.

Faster combo decks have also always beaten shudderwock. You generally need to draw your whole deck, and Shaman does that slower than other classes.

If everyone stops running egg decks and turbo combo decks, and goes back to running easy-to-beat decks like Odd Rogue, then Shudderwock can make a comeback. But last I tried it didn't seem very well positioned in the meta.

I mean, Lynessa honestly can be a little bit degenerate if you're up against someone without silence or kill spells.

Like...if you run a mostly control shell, with only four buffs in your deck (sound the bells x2 used to combo with Wild Pyromancer, and Spikeridge Steed x2 used to make taunts) then you get a...13/29 Lynessa that deathrattles into two more taunts.

For example, Taunt Druid that just summoned a full board with Hadronox likely will STILL not even have enough power on board to kill that even if they attack with their full board.

(Galvadon itself is not very impressive though. Like...oh man, an 8/8 windfury that summons some plants when it dies. That's just not that scary on turn 10).

If a deck isn't running either of those things, that's honestly their problem. Very few decks don't have some form of single target removal, by necessity.

And I don't think labeling Lynessa as degenerate just because she can be situationally powerful is fair. To be degenerate, IMO, something has to be broken in a way that there's virtually no way to deal with it for the majority of decks. Mecha'thun priest is the sort of deck that strikes me as degenerate, because all it does is remove and survive while cycling its deck, which includes two Psychic Screams for board clears that dilute your opponent's ability to agress, and then plays the last 5 cards in its hand to win instantly. Unless you can mess with their hand or play some oddball cards like Mana Wraith or The Beast, your only recourse is to hack through a deck full of defensive tools and healing (including Amara) to kill them first.
